Assistant Professor of Quantum Engineering

Tenure-Track Faculty Opening in the Electrical and Computer Engineering Department at Rice University

https://quantum.rice.edu/

https://www.ece.rice.edu/

 

The Department of Electrical and Computer Engineering at Rice University invites applications for a tenure-track Assistant Professor Position in quantum engineering, broadly defined. Under exceptional circumstances, more experienced senior candidates may be considered. Specific areas of interest include, but are not limited to: quantum computation, quantum photonics, quantum sensing, quantum simulation, and quantum networks. The position is expected to be available July 1, 2024.

The department has a vibrant research program in novel, leading-edge research areas, has a strong interdisciplinary and multidisciplinary research culture with great national and international visibility, and is ranked #1 nationally in faculty productivity.* With multiple faculty involved in quantum computation, quantum materials, quantum devices, quantum photonics, and condensed matter physics, Rice considers these areas as focal points of quantum research in the coming decade and has created a new campus-wide initiative, the Rice Quantum Initiative, to further expand collaborative efforts in these areas.

The successful applicant will be required to teach undergraduate and graduate courses and build a successful research program. The successful candidate will possess a strong commitment to teaching, advising, and mentoring undergraduate and graduate students from diverse backgrounds.

About Rice University

Rice University is a private university with a strong reputation for academic excellence in both undergraduate and graduate education and research. Located in the economically dynamic, internationally diverse city of Houston, Texas, the 4th largest city in the U.S., Rice attracts outstanding undergraduate and graduate students from across the nation and around the world. Rice provides a stimulating environment for research, teaching, and joint projects with industry.
